A live-action remake of Disney’s animated classic Lilo & Stitch; Stitch (2002) stars in this film as a new character, Mrs. Stitch (2002). Kekoa.. appears in AniMat’s crazy animated film Cast: Last Minute Setup: The Musical (2020)
